Congress has Lost Its Mind: BJP


New Delhi, Dec 25 (IANS):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) leader Prakash Javadekar Sunday attacked the Congress party for calling Anna Hazare "an RSS agent", stating that the Congress had "lost its mind".

"The Congress has lost its mind. And it is because of their frustation that they are talking rubbish and asking inane questions which need not be answered," Javadekar told reporters Sunday.

Earlier Sunday, Congress general secretary Digvijay Singh called Hazare "an RSS agent" after a Hindi daily carried a photograph of Hazare with RSS leader Nanaji Deshmukh and reported that the social activist had worked under Deshmukh's leadership.

"Nanaji was a great patriot and an eminent social activist with whom all parties had cordial relations. Even Digvijay Singh has been seen in many photographs with Nanaji," Javadekar added.
